Description

As Divisional Head of HSEQ covering water, energy and gas contracts within the division, you will take a strategic lead in promoting, implementing and sustaining a culture of excellence in HSEQ performance. With responsibility for multiple national contracts, you will ensure the effective application of internal standards and regulatory frameworks whilst aligning systems to external standards.

You will be instrumental in delivering our HSEQ business plan and embedding continuous improvement across all operations. Working closely with operational leaders, you will champion proactive risk management, compliance assurance, and innovation in health, safety, environmental and quality management.

Key Responsibilities

  • Lead the development and implementation of multi contract-specific HSEQ strategies aligned to the Group’s governance framework.
  • Provide strategic oversight and assurance to ensure all HSEQ risks are identified, assessed, and managed consistently across all contracts.
  • Lead a team of HSEQ Managers and Advisors, ensuring clear responsibilities, capability development and high performance.
  • Act as lead investigator for major HSEQ incidents, ensuring thorough root cause analysis and effective corrective action.
  • Deliver meaningful management information reports, analysing trends and identifying opportunities for continuous improvement.
  • Liaise with client stakeholders to ensure expectations are met and exceeded through transparent reporting, collaboration and delivery of best practice.
  • Maintain and improve the assurance framework to monitor HSEQ risk controls across contracts.
  • Influence and contribute to group-wide initiatives, sharing insights, lessons learned and innovations.
  • Provide guidance and support on regulatory developments, ensuring the directorate remains future-ready and compliant.
  • Build strong relationships with internal and external stakeholders, including enforcing authorities and industry bodies.

Experience and Qualifications

  • Substantial senior management experience in HSEQ, proven experience in managing large teams across multiple locations/contracts.
  • Leading in multi sector in a high-risk operational environment.
  • Proven record as Lead Incident Investigator
  • HSEQ qualifications NEBOSH Diploma or degree equivalent.
  • IEMA or equivalent environmental degree.
  • Quality Management qualifications.
  • Lead Investigator Training
  • Excellent communication, negotiation and interpersonal skills.
  • Highly competent in report writing, data analysis and the use of IT tools including Excel and safety databases.
